History of the 650 Area Code
The 650 area code is located in the state of California, specifically in the San Francisco Bay Area. The area code was created in the year 1997 as a split from the 415 area code, which covers the city of San Francisco and its surrounding areas. The reason for the split was due to the growth of the population in the San Francisco Bay Area, which resulted in an increase in the demand for phone numbers. The 650 area code covers a significant portion of Silicon Valley, including the cities of Palo Alto, Redwood City, and Mountain View.
Since its inception, the 650 area code has become synonymous with technological innovation and entrepreneurship. Many of the world's largest technology companies, such as Google, Facebook, and Oracle, are headquartered in the 650 area code. This has led to the area code being referred to as the "tech capital of the world."
Geographic Location of the 650 Area Code
The 650 area code is located in the San Francisco Bay Area, which is a region in Northern California. The area code covers a significant portion of Silicon Valley, including the cities of Palo Alto, Redwood City, and Mountain View. The region is known for its high concentration of technology companies, venture capitalists, and entrepreneurs.
The 650 area code also covers the San Francisco Peninsula, which is a narrow strip of land that separates San Francisco Bay from the Pacific Ocean. The peninsula is home to some of the wealthiest cities in the United States, such as Atherton, Hillsborough, and Woodside. The region is famous for its Mediterranean-style climate, which is characterized by mild, wet winters and dry summers.
What Does the 650 Area Code Represent?
The 650 area code represents technological innovation, entrepreneurship, and wealth. The region is home to some of the world's largest technology companies, such as Google, Facebook, and Oracle. It is also known for its high concentration of venture capitalists and startup incubators. The region's wealth is reflected in its expensive real estate and high standard of living.
However, the 650 area code is not without its problems. The region has a high cost of living, which has resulted in a lack of affordable housing. This has led to a growing homelessness problem in the region, with many people unable to afford housing.
